Many residents may question why their home requires particular defense if they have not yet seen any proof of invasion. The truth is that below ground termites are remarkably resilient and persistent. They travel through complex tunnel systems below the ground, often entering a house through tiny spaces in concrete structures or around energy pipes that are entirely concealed from the human eye. Once they successfully acquire entry, they work from the inside out, consuming timber frames and structural supports while leaving the painted surface looking totally typical. Modern science now equips homeowners with reputable, long‑lasting defensive technologies. A popular strategy is applying a chemical treatment to the soil, which establishes a continuous, impenetrable barrier around the structure's boundary. As foraging termites traverse the ground and meet this barrier, they are either driven away or, regularly, get the active substance and bring it back to their nest, ultimately causing the nest to collapse. This method works well since it assaults the problem at its source rather than simply sealing individual entry points, providing detailed security that safeguards the entire structure from the ground up.
A more advanced tactic for protecting a home is the installation of physical termite barriers, such as those used by Weston. These barriers are normally put throughout the structure's building and construction or a remodel. They consist of a durable, impermeable mesh or sheet that seals likely entry sites, consisting of slab joints and service openings. In contrast to chemical solutions that require routine re‑application, these physical barriers are engineered to stay reliable for the entire life expectancy of the structure. Many owners choose to integrate physical and chemical treatments, creating a multi‑layered guard that termites find extremely difficult to penetrate. Many people wrongly believe that installing a protective system means the job is done forever. In truth, effective home defense needs continuous vigilance and expert attention. Pest professionals in the ACT typically recommend an extensive yearly inspection to validate that the barrier's integrity is still sound. Minor alterations to the environments like adding new garden beds against the house, laying fresh paving, or letting landscaping debris build up can unintentionally form brand-new routes that prevent your existing safeguards. By scheduling routine sees from specialists, you can keep your defenses updated to reflect any environmental modifications around your home.
Property owners can likewise considerably reduce the appeal of their home to pests by taking on uncomplicated upkeep jobs. Because termites are especially brought in to moisture, it's important to keep subfloor spaces well‑ventilated, fix any leaking outside faucets, and clear gutters to prevent water accumulation. Additionally, getting rid of wooden clutter such as fallen tree stumps or fire wood stacks from the area surrounding your home is recommended.
